Can you share what you mean by transitions vs. transformations? >> Yeah, so when you're in a computing model, there's been really three computing models. There's mainframe, which was 50's or 60's, to 80's or 90's, there's a 20-30 year period where IBM, DAC and so forth. That was the way you did enterprise computing. Then this PC client server thing came along, which was viewed as a toy at the beginning. For print sharing and work groups and people said are you kidding me? PCs, Servers are just PCs with two power supplies. I'm not running my mission critical infrastructure on PCs. But in the 90's with the internet, IP protocol, it's shifted. That became that transformation. So incumbents never win transformations. DEC, IBM and what happens is they're never in the conversation, because it's a transformation. Incumbents always win transitions, so for the last 20 to 30 years, Cisco, great, fantastic company. Very respected company. John Jamers will talk about transitions and talk about he would pat himself on the back, and how they would win market transitions. You're supposed to win a market transition as an incumbent, don't pat yourself on the back. The customers will force you to win the transition because they don't want another leader when you're in that same model. We are now entering that third transformation, this a model of computing change. This is from the top down business transformation Andy was talking about, which is true. You have companies redefining who they are, and they are leveraging cloud technologies to do that. This is not a cost thing, this is not a bottoms up technology thing that IT guys just say ah I want to learn something new. This is top down business transformation, existential threat to the survival of my company kind of stuff, and we need to move fast, and enterprises all move together. That's now happening and transformations, that confusion creates opportunities, because it moves so fast that the legacy vendors just don't have time. Same concepts being applied to a new architecture. >> Yeah. >> Your thoughts? >> Exactly right. One of our customers, I forget who it was, said a phrase to me that I love. Again I steal everything John. >> John: I steal from you. >> Yeah, he said the network comes first. I go that is perfect, I'm going to use that. In fact, actually it's on our website. The network comes first. Because when you're building up that infrastructure, in all of computing. Compute network and storage, what's the most important? Network by far. Why, because if the network isn't architected correctly, you're screwed for life. So you've got to get that right. So that's what everybody is doing right now. Is they look and they say strategically, we're going to go build a city. First thing I got to go and do is get the basic infrastructure, and the network comes first. That is the core of my basic infrastructure. If you get that wrong, life is bad for a long long time. How do they attack that money, how do they attack the marketplace? >> First thing, number one, you got to be cloud native. You have got to understand the basic native constructs of Azure, Google, AWS. You cannot be just this thing that plops on top of it, you got to be able to programmatically, program that infrastructure and leverage it. Because all of the hundreds of billions of dollars being spent, you want to use that, right. You don't want to have to go recreate that. So that, to me, is number one. And then number two, I think there's a lot of opportunity in the cloud. Everybody thinks AWS will do anything and everything you need in networking. That is a bunch of crap. There is so many limitations that they have for enterprises. Like hundreds of limitations. The beautiful thing with networking is you push one area, and ten other problems happen. So we've got 20 years of things to do to make networking better. So that's what we're going to do. But also at the edges, right? I would say where the interesting thing happens, is the interface between on-prem and cloud. So BGP, IOS, Cisco IOS, all the things that, because it's kind of like the virtual, the physical interface. It's the cloud to on-prem interface. There's still going to be an interface. >> John: You still need plumbing. >> Then there's still going to be an interface. That interface is where a lot of the complexity and friction comes. So whether it's IoT, edge computing type things, or things that we do of bringing that cloud in a seamless, kind of simple, automated way.
